Job Description

Responsibilities

  • Client Relationship Management: Serve as the senior point of contact for a portfolio of clients. Lead weekly check ins, manage all communication through Slack, email, and in person meetings, and maintain the kind of white glove rapport that keeps clients loyal and engaged. You are their strategist, their sounding board, and their biggest advocate inside our walls.
  • Strategic Brand Direction: Develop and evolve marketing strategies for each client including brand positioning, content pillars, product launches, and promotional campaigns. You are thinking three months ahead while executing today.
  • Content Operations and Project Management: Own the full content production pipeline from ideation through publishing. Build and manage ClickUp boards that hold creative, design, video, and copy teams accountable to deadlines. Coordinate the production of short form video, long form content, social copy, and PR assets across multiple clients simultaneously.
  • Creative Oversight: Provide detailed, strategic feedback to video editors, designers, and copywriters to ensure every deliverable aligns with the client's personal brand identity and performance goals. You are the quality gate between production and publish.
  • Social Platform Expertise: Oversee all digital deliverables across Instagram, TikTok, LinkedIn, YouTube, X, Facebook, and emerging platforms. Manage content calendars, write and approve copy, coordinate video edits, and ensure every post is optimized for the platform it lives on.
  • PR and Visibility: Drive brand awareness through proactive outreach. Secure podcast placements, guest blog opportunities, and speaking engagements for clients and Qinary leadership. Build relationships with media contacts and pitch stories that position our clients as authorities.
  • Community Engagement: Manage social communities with agility. Respond to DMs and comments in the client's voice to drive engagement, follower growth, and genuine connection. You understand that community is not a task, it is a strategy.
  • Performance and Reporting: Track KPIs and analyze campaign data with a focus on actionable insights, not vanity metrics. You are expected to connect content performance to business outcomes and adjust strategy accordingly.
  • Operational Discipline: Maintain pristine organization within Dropbox, CRM tools, scheduling platforms, and project management systems. Nothing falls through the cracks between strategy and execution.

Requirements

  • - 5 to 8+ years of professional experience in digital marketing, social media management, or brand strategy with a strong preference for agency experience managing multiple client accounts simultaneously
  • - Demonstrated history of managing client relationships in person, not just over email. You have sat across the table from a client, presented a strategy, fielded tough questions, and kept the relationship strong
  • - Deep, platform specific knowledge of Instagram, TikTok, LinkedIn, YouTube, X, and Facebook including algorithm behavior, content formats, posting cadences, and engagement tactics
  • - Advanced proficiency in project management tools (ClickUp strongly preferred), social scheduling platforms (Metricool, Later, Sprout, or similar), Google Workspace, CRM software, and analytics dashboards
  • - Proven ability to manage high volume content production across multiple accounts without sacrificing quality or missing deadlines
  • - Strong written and verbal communication skills. You can write compelling social copy, present data to a client, and lead a creative kickoff meeting with equal confidence
  • - A direct, solutions oriented communicator who thrives in a fast paced, in person environment where priorities shift daily
  • -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Communications, Business, or a related field (or equivalent professional experience)

Preferred

  • You have managed 10+ client accounts at once in an agency setting and thrived
  • You have experience in personal branding, executive visibility, or influencer strategy
  • You understand AI tools and how they can accelerate content workflows without sacrificing authenticity
